Detailed Description of
Hardware
The MAX5550 EV kit provides a proven layout for the
MAX5550. An on-board reference (MAX6161), USB-PC
connection circuitry, and jumpers to disconnect the on-
board microcontroller are included in the EV kit.
Reference
At power-up, the MAX5550 EV kit defaults to using the
on-board external 1.25V reference (MAX6161).
To use the internal reference, remove the shunt on
jumper JU4, select the Internal Reference Mode radio
button (Figure 2) and press the Load Setting(s) button.
For off-board external references, connect a 1.25V ref-
erence voltage to the REFIN pad and move the shunt
on jumper JU4 to the 2-3 position.
User-Supplied SPI Interface
To use the MAX5550 EV kit with a user-supplied SPI
interface, first move the shunts of JU1, JU2, and JU3 to
the 2-3 position. Next, move the shunts of JU5, JU6,
and JU7 to the 1-4 position. Then apply an external
2.7V to 5.25V power supply at the VCC pad. Lastly,
connect CS, SCLK, DIN, DOUT, and GND signals to the
corresponding CS, SCLK, DIN, DOUT, and GND pins of
header H3.
User-Supplied I
2
C Interface
To use the MAX5550 EV kit with a user-supplied I
2
C
interface, first move the shunts of JU1, JU2, and JU3 to
the 2-3 position. Next, move the shunts of JU5, JU6,
and JU7 to the 1-4 position. Then apply an external
2.7V to 5.25V power supply at the VCC pad. Lastly,
connect SCL, SDA, and GND signals to the corre-
sponding SCL, SDA, and GND pins of header H3.
Resistors R12 and R13 might need to be installed
depending on the I
2
C master used and the application.
User-Supplied Power Supply
The MAX5550 EV kit is powered completely from the
USB port by default. To power the MAX5550 with a user-
supplied power supply, the on-board microcontroller has
to be disconnected first. To disconnect the microcon-
troller, move the shunts of JU1, JU2, and JU3 to the 2-3
position. Next, move the shunts of JU5, JU6, and JU7 to
the 1-4 position. Then apply an external 2.7V to 5.25V
power supply at the VCC pad. Lastly, see the appropri-
ate
User-Supplied SPI Interface
or
User-Supplied I
2
C
Interface
sections for interface connections.
